Output aaa3ba113ceae475cfb03cbfa76b1ffde4dafd0b23eca2ec56d6df39acb2198c:0

value
39343
script pubkey
OP_0 OP_PUSHBYTES_20 3598c61ce494573fc3017ad7998667a588c1ce04
address
bc1qxkvvv88yj3tnlscp0ttenpn85kyvrnsyzc54wg
transaction
aaa3ba113ceae475cfb03cbfa76b1ffde4dafd0b23eca2ec56d6df39acb2198c
confirmations
140195
spent
true